Description
Chinese pale jade carving depicting a mother monkey with a baby monkey, early Qing. Well carved from a pebble so as to show the lovely russet skin along the back of the sculpture.
Provenance: Private Minneapolis Collection - collected in China prior to 1985.
(Not including stand) Height: 1 1/2 in x width: 1 in x depth: 3/4 in. Weight: 20.12 grams.

Condition
No major chips, cracks, losses, or restorations. Light wear throughout. Some adhesive residue throughout, mostly along the bottom; likely a tack for display. The number 160 is written in pen along the underside. Some wear to the stand; the stand does not appear to be custom to the jade.
